the project

The Mzansi Climate Justice! Game Jam project is a series of hybrid collaborative game-making sessions that will be hosted between the Netherlands and South Africa.

The project is radically different from traditional game jams. It will take place over one month and include four hybrid collaborative game-making sessions that will use the game-making process to empower participants to explore and reflect on different ways of framing climate justice issues based on their local realities and experiences. The project will conclude with the publication of five climate justice games produced by participants, as well as reflections and findings from the project.

what is this game jam about?

Through collaborative game-making, together we’ll:

  • Tell untold and overlooked stories of climate change
  • Build new climate justice narratives that reflect lived experiences and local context of different people
  • Highlight the hidden costs and causes of climate injustice
  • Challenge assumptions about what climate issues are — and how we talk about them
  • Not only reflect on existing problems — but reimagine climate futures that are grounded in care, repair, and collaboration
  • Promote the use of games and playfulness for advocacy and social change
  • Create a space that brings people from the Global South and the Global North together to explore and shape more inclusive climate justice narratives
